Meet Author/Illustrator Alan Robinson at Cowra Library

Alan artist (Small)

Cowra Library is set to host Alan Robinson – Central West children’s author and illustrator  He will read his stories and share his drawing skills. Alan’s books include Grandpa’s Farm – Spring, and Grandpa’s Farm – Summer.

The books reflect Alan’s own farm childhood memories and his sons’ visits to the family farm owned by their grandparents. People in the Central West may recognise some of his stories as they are set near Young.

Alan will talk about his books which feature stories of a small boy from the city staying at his grandparent’s farm and his drawings. You’ll also have a chance to see Alan showcase his artistic skills.

Alan’s books are aimed at Primary School children but everyone is most welcome to come along.
